A Good Time Overall, With Some Honest Tips for Future Guests

Matthew S on May 17, 2026

This review is based on our experience in May 2026 at Bahia Principe Luxury Aquamarine. Overall, we had a nice time. There are definitely better all-inclusive resorts out there, and there are certainly worse ones too. For the price, this one was pretty solid. The food was about what we expected. The restaurants were noticeably better than the buffet. Of the restaurants we tried, Nomad (the Mongolian restaurant) was our favorite. The pool area was good, and the staff was friendly and attentive. Having burgers and hot dogs available by the pool was convenient, even if the food itself wasn’t amazing. They also offered a different international food option daily, which was a nice touch. One thing we really liked was having access to all of the Bahia resorts. It gave us more options for exploring, dining, and entertainment. Speaking of entertainment, it was actually better than we expected. The rooms are a bit dated and could definitely use some updating. Also, the shower water in our room seemed to fluctuate between scalding hot and cold, and finding a comfortable temperature took some patience. One thing we wish we had known ahead of time was that there are no actual blankets or comforters on the beds — just two sheets. The AC can make the room pretty cold at night, so if you like having a blanket, request one as soon as you arrive. They will bring one, but it’s better to ask early rather than waiting until bedtime. There were also a few other things I wish we had known beforehand: • Many, if not most, people we met experienced some level of “Montezuma’s Revenge,” even when trying to be careful. Bring your own toilet paper — you’ll probably be glad you did. • The resort train system between properties is easy once you understand it, but it was never really explained clearly to us when we arrived. • The app is not very good, especially for directions around the resort. • Even when the resort doesn’t appear full, restaurant reservations are still needed. Sometimes you can book them right before walking in, but don’t assume you can just show up. • If you want insulated tumblers for the pool, the cheapest ones we found were in the little shopping village near the casino. All in all, we enjoyed our stay and felt like we got decent value for what we paid.

Huge Resort, Very Nice Although Not 5-Stars

Kurt S on May 14, 2026

My wife and I stayed 11 nights in May of 2026. This is a very nice 4 star resort. It's not a 5 star as its claimed to be. Property is very clean but showing some wear. Room also dated, yet it had all we needed. Our king pool view room was good size with seating area, and we liked having two sinks and shower stall in the bathroom. But rooms are due for a re-do. Liked that our arm band was the room key, so we did not have to carry a room key card. Room doors seem to swell due to humidity I suppose so had to slam door hard making a lot of noise to close. Beach was nice. They did a great job cleaning up the sea grass every morning. But there was not enough space on beach or umbrellas, so finding spots in the shade was difficult. Also, chairs were very close together, so when someone was smoking for example, you knew it. To get a good spot at the beach you needed to reserve with your towels by 6AM. Signs said reserving chars was not allowed but everyone did it, so you had to to get a chair. Pool was not as crowded as beach but still needed to reserve early if you want any shade. This was a huge resort with many other sections. Information was not clear what you could and could not use at other resort areas. Pools and beach areas were off limits at other Bahia resorts, but most restaurants could be booked. But wish they would provide written instructions for what is and is not available at the other resorts. Golf cart transportation was excellent, and drivers would go out of their way to help you, but I think we prefer a smaller resort where everything is walkable distance. Got old waiting for carts. In summary, I think we personally prefer smaller and more intimate resorts, plus we like seeing new places so it's not likely we'd go back here again.
